TICKET-4182: Expired credentials blocking report exports

Plugin authors integrating with the Quillbrook export pipeline have reported that scheduled exports render timestamps in UTC regardless of the workspace timezone. The root cause is the expired service credential used by the timezone-resolution sidecar, which silently falls back to defaults. We have provisioned a replacement credential for the resolver service, shown below.

app token of fajop-fahif = qvz4-AnML

// MAX_SKEW_MS bounds tolerated clock drift between Hollowpine build
// agents. Agents drifting beyond this are ejected from the pool and
// their artifacts marked suspect. Do not raise without checking the
// NTP sync dashboard first. If paged, correlate against the agent
// fleet using the trace token below.

session token of bajeg-bajop = htk4_6c57

Handover note — from Marta Quilden to Joris Fenwick

Joris, welcome aboard. Biggest live item: the legacy-pricing uplift for Cravenmoor accounts on the old Tarnwell tariff. We've held their rates flat since the Brindleford merger, and finance wants a 7% step-up from Q3. Expect pushback from the longer-standing clients in Osterby — handle them personally, they respond well to a call rather than a letter. Comms drafts are with Priya; legal has signed off. One thing to keep strictly between us before you brief the wider team.

confidential, badup-hawef: The finance team signed off on a budget of $12.8 million for Project Eliael. The renewal with Wenaxix Foods closes at $44.4 million a year, 49 percent above the last contract.